Asset & Wealth Management — Noninterest Expense

Goldman Sachs Group Asset & Wealth Management — Noninterest Expense decreased by 10.9% to $3.08B in Q1 2026 compared to the prior quarter. Year-over-year, this metric grew by 7.9%, from $2.86B to $3.08B. Over 2 years (FY 2023 to FY 2025), Asset & Wealth Management — Noninterest Expense shows relatively stable performance with a -1.3% CAGR.
